DS1 Desktop Speaker Stands
Best desktop accessory for listeners seeking improved audio clarity and positioning.
Elevate your desktop audio with the Audioengine DS1 Desktop Stands. Engineered with a precise 15-degree tilt, these stands aim your speakers towards ear level, significantly improving the sound stage and clarity. Crafted from high-performance silicon rubber, they effectively isolate speakers from surfaces, dampening vibrations for a cleaner, more accurate low-frequency response. Ideal for smaller speakers like the A1, A2+, and HD3, the DS1 stands enhance overall sound quality, making them an essential upgrade for any discerning listener seeking a superior desktop audio experience.

Yes, the DS1 stands are compatible with most small bookshelf or satellite speakers. As long as your speakers are of a similar compact size to the A2+ or HD3, they will sit securely on the stands.
The 15-degree upward angle directs sound directly toward your ears rather than your chest or desk surface. This positioning significantly improves the sound stage and clarity, ensuring you hear the full detail of your audio.
Yes, by isolating your speakers from the desk surface using high-performance silicon rubber, the stands prevent vibrations from traveling into your furniture. This dampening effect results in a cleaner, more accurate low-frequency response.
No, the DS1 stands are fixed at a 15-degree angle. This design ensures a consistent, optimal listening height without the need for complex adjustments or moving parts.
No, the stands are designed as a non-permanent resting surface. The high-performance silicon rubber provides enough grip to keep your speakers stable and in place without the need for mounting hardware.
